These simple single-prim huds let you walk and run around without holding up arrow (w key). Useful for going for long walks, or long rides on attached vehicles or riding pets::
- click hud to turn on or off (green is on, red is off)
- Press up arrow (w key) to go forward and faster
- Press down arrow (s key) to slow down, stop, or reverse
Includes 3 speeds:
- default (same as most avatars)
- teeglepet (same as teeglepet horses, so you can keep up with them)
- teeglepet pony (same as teeglepet ponys)
Script is based on the autowalk script present in teeglepet horses. Use this when you not using a teeglepet, but still don't want to put your finger to sleep
Turn off Firestorm movelock if it just makes your avatar spin around
